Visma Time Card API

The Time Card API from Visma — 5 operation(s) for time card.

Operations 7

GET /v1/timeCard/{referenceNumber} Get a specific employee time card #
PUT /v1/timeCard/{referenceNumber} Updates a specific time card #
GET /v1/timeCard Get all employee time cards, a filter needs to be specified - ScreenId=EP305000 #
POST /v1/timeCard Creates a time card #
POST /v1/timeCard/{timeCardCd}/action/submit Submit time card operation #
POST /v1/timeCard/{timeCardCd}/action/approval Send time card to approval #
POST /v1/timeCard/{timeCardCd}/action/hold Put timecard on hold #
